虚拟化技术优缺点

请大神介绍一下虚拟化可以划分为哪些类型,各种类型有什么优缺点以及有什么代表性的产品?

1.托管虚拟化:此类虚拟化技术是通过在主机操作系统内运行虚拟化软件来实现的。
优点是易于安装和配置,适合个人用户和企业开发和测试。
但是,由于它依赖于主机操作系统的驱动程序和支持,因此可能会遇到性能损失和资源冲突。
代表性产品包括VMwareWorkstations、VirtualBox和MicrosoftVirtualPC。
2、裸机虚拟化(也称全虚拟化):该模式下,虚拟化层直接安装在物理硬件上,不依赖于主机操作系统。
这使得虚拟机能够实现与物理机类似的性能,同时支持多种操作系统和应用程序。
然而,该技术的实施和维护通常比较复杂,需要较高的技能门槛。
著名的商业产品包括VMwarevSphere、MicrosoftHyper-V和CitrixXenServer。
3.操作系统虚拟化:这种虚拟化技术允许您在单个操作系统实例上运行多个隔离的虚拟环境。
启动快、管理方便,但隔离性较差。
Docker和容器技术是操作系统虚拟化的突出代表。
国家非常重视网络安全和自主可控技术,因此在服务器虚拟化领域,建议尽可能使用云鸿CNware等国产自主可控产品,加强信息安全,保障安全。
国家核心信息基础设施稳定运行。

虚拟机的作用,有什么优缺点

1、虚拟机的作用虚拟机是一种可以在物理计算机上模拟完整的计算机系统环境的计算机软件。
其主要功能包括:-提供完全独立的仿真环境,可以方便地复制并移动到其他计算机上运行。
-能够隔离特定软件的运行,保护主系统的安全,避免软件之间的冲突。
-模拟多台计算机,实现多任务处理,提高工作效率。
-作为备份和恢复解决方案,虚拟机有能力保存系统的整个状态以便于恢复。
2、虚拟机的优点虚拟机具有以下优点:-高灵活性:用户无需物理硬件即可快速部署和运行多个独立的操作系统环境。
-经济高效:通过虚拟化,您可以节省硬件投资、降低能耗并简化IT基础设施维护。
-安全性好:隔离的环境可以防止恶意软件影响服务器系统,增强安全性。
-可移植性:虚拟机镜像可以运行在任何支持虚拟机软件的主机上,支持数据备份和灾难恢复。
3.虚拟机的缺点虽然虚拟机带来了很多好处,但它们也有一些缺点:-性能成本:虚拟机技术引入了一定的性能成本,特别是在处理器和内存使用方面,因为它需要Hypervisor来分配资源。
-硬件兼容性:虚拟机可能不支持所有硬件加速功能,并且某些硬件设备的模拟可能无法在虚拟机中正常工作。
-软件限制:某些操作系统或软件可能不支持虚拟化或需要在虚拟机中进行特殊配置才能正常运行。
-管理复杂性:随着虚拟机数量的增加,管理它们可能会变得复杂和繁琐,需要专门的技能和资源来维护。

相关推荐

php是面向对象编程吗

php是面向对象编程吗

php用的什么语言(php是一门什么样的语言)吸收了C语言、Java、Perl等多种开发语言的特性,让开发者更容易学习。PHP是一种简单、面向对象、解释性、健壮、安全、高性能、独立于体系

linux是哪个公司的

linux是哪个公司的

Linux系统是哪家公司开发的?Linux是一个类似于Windows的操作系统。没有人的公司聚会,完全开放。Acinum最初由LinusTorvalds编写,后来许多优秀的程序都贡献了这项工作。我们现在

linux系统是哪个公司开发的

linux系统是哪个公司开发的

linux哪个公司的Linux是一个由开源社区协作开发的项目,并不是任何特定公司的产品。Linux是一个免费的开源操作系统,其源代码由世界各地的开发人员维护和开发。这不是由单个